Because Unicorn status is tied directly to a player's profile data, players use PC-based Xbox 360 save editors like Horizon or Velocity. By moving the FM4 profile save from the console to a USB drive, players can toggle specific hex values or use automated scripts to inject all Unicorn Cars directly into their single-player garage. 2. In the pantheon of racing simulations, Forza Motorsport 4 (FM4) holds a sacred space. Released in 2011 for the Xbox 360, it represented a high-water mark for the franchise—balanced physics, the iconic Bernese Alps track, and the revolutionary "Autovista" mode with Jeremy Clarkson’s narration.
